Highlights:
1.Take on the Pressure: The barrel dolly for 55 gallon drum has a maximum load capacity of 1,200 lbs / 544 kg to handle your drum. Inside Cradle Diameter: Ø 24.4 in / 620 mm, Inside Cradle Depth: 5.12 in / 130 mm, Inside Cradle Thickness: 0.2 in / 5 mm, Material: Q235.
2.Easy to Manipulate: The detachable swivel handle can be used as a lever to lift the edge of the drum or use the T-part of the handle to push the drum up, then transport the drum to the desired location. The plastic-wrapped handle allows you to push or move the drum dolly comfortably.
3.Secure & Labor-saving: By using a drum trolley, you reduce the risk of back strain or injury that can occur when manually lifting or moving heavy drums. In addition, the trolley is designed to hold drums securely in place during transport, reducing the risk of spills or accidents.
4.Smooth Movement: The barrel dolly is designed with 1 universal wheel with the brake and 2 directional wheels, making it easy to adjust the direction and brake anytime, anywhere. You can move the drum dolly in at will, even in tight spaces.
5.Broad Application Scenarios: The 55 gallon drum dolly is suitable for handling warehouse oil drums, winery wine drums, living room garbage cans, garden flower pots, etc. One person can easily move and transport multiple drums to improve efficiency.

The steel drum dolly has 1,200 lbs / 544 kg Max. load capacity, is made of 0.2 in / 5 mm thickness Q235 steel for high durability. Plastic coated for corrosion resistance.
The multi-purpose handle can pull the drum onto or off the barrel dolly, saving time and effort. The handle has a can opener for convenience and practicality.
The top of the heavy-duty drum dolly handle is wrapped in plastic, Which is wear-resistant and non-slip, more comfortable to push and pull.
The universal wheel is made of Q235+PA6, and the directional wheel is made of H250+Q235, which is not easily deformed and broken.
